Output 7606f5085ba42d3630ad61278535f325f901e606c6cc5dc3930effd0f67a102b:82

value
68605
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8b4503fc5ad3ca4333ae1a9820de82a57baa859 OP_EQUAL
address
3MSqtNvn9TRE5yi13Ry1y22s89gmzQEN8b
transaction
7606f5085ba42d3630ad61278535f325f901e606c6cc5dc3930effd0f67a102b
spent
true